Description-en: Gfarm file system daemon
The Gfarm file system is designed to turn commodity PCs into nodes of
a distributed storage network, implementing the Grid Datafarm
architecture for global petascale data-intensive computing. It solves
performance and reliability problems in NFS and AFS by means of
multiple file replicas, and not only prevents performance degradation
due to access concentration, but also supports fault tolerance and
disaster recovery.
.
This package provides the Gfarm file system daemon, which equips a
host to function as a storage node for the network.
